RIPK1-IN-34 is a selective, brain-penetrant RIPK1 inhibitor ( IC 50 = 126.70 nM) with almost no inhibitory effect on RIPK3 ( IC 50 > 10, 000 nM). RIPK1-IN-34 offers substantial neuroprotection by inhibiting the phosphorylation of RIPK1 , RIPK3 , and mixed lineage kinase domain-like pseudokinase (MLKL) within the necroptosis pathway. RIPK1-IN-34 shows the neuroprotective effect in a rat middle cerebral artery occlusion (MCAO) model. RIPK1-IN-34 can be used for the study of anti-acute ischemic stroke (AIS).
